Output 18829338e4d9b51a78ae6a7399d5054870f64e9806955f2dc30d492505405039:53

value
808200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d335c97de6709100e1166fc50c20c2dcb8e73ad OP_EQUAL
address
3G2DYLL5uRW6zmkZBfwEcKmAydm7B3vmDY
transaction
18829338e4d9b51a78ae6a7399d5054870f64e9806955f2dc30d492505405039
spent
true